Parent education programs focus on enhancing parenting practices and behaviors, such as developing and practicing positive discipline techniques, learning age-appropriate child development skills and milestones, promoting positive play and interaction between parents and children, and locating and accessing community services and supports. Intensive Co-Parenting Education Course (ICOPE) (Formerly known as Kids First Program for Parents in High Conflict) This intensive nine-week course is designed to build co-parenting skills for parents who are in high-conflict situations, either during separation and divorce or post-divorce. Hampton Roads Parenting Education Network (HRPEN) is a network of agencies and organizations that have come together to offer education, support, information and referral for parents, caregivers, and professionals.
